Sustainable value creation

Riikka Tapaninaho and Norma Rudolph

Chapter 72 in Elgar Encyclopedia of Innovation Management, 2025, pp 276-279 from Edward Elgar Publishing

Abstract: Value creation is a central part of innovation management. Especially, in the context of complex and urgent sustainability challenges, different kinds of organisations, including companies together with their stakeholders, must find ways to create multidimensional value that innovatively fulfil and integrate economic, social and ecological dimensions of sustainability. In innovation management terms, this means a shift from dominant, incremental innovation strategies to more rare, radical or even revolutionary strategies with greater potential for sustainability. As innovation management and processes involve various stakeholders that together cooperate for change, innovation management can be perceived as a highly relational activity occurring at multiple levels in society. This entry introduces the concept of response-ability and discusses, from a relational perspective, how organisations and companies together with their stakeholders can create more just and sustainable value through their innovations.
